毕业设计-基于JSP+Servlet的酒店管理系统

源码编号:B-I16

项目类型:Java web项目/Java EE项目(非开源)

项目名称:基于JSP+Servlet的酒店管理系统

用户类型:双角色(用户、管理员)

项目架构:B/S架构

设计思想:MVC

开发语言:Java语言

前端技术:Bootstrap、HTML、CSS、JS、JQuery、Ajax等技术

后端技术:JSP、Servlet、C3P0、JavaBean等技术

运行环境:Win10、JDK1.8

数 据 库:MySQL5.5/5.7/8.0版本都可以运行

运行服务器:Tomcat7.0及以上版本都可以运行

运行工具:IDEA/Eclipse/MyEclipse,默认idea。

数据库表数量:6张表

是否采用框架:否是否有分页:有分页是否有代码注释:有注释

是否有讲解视频:有讲解视频

是否有毕业论文:有论文、开题报告、任务书、论文字数10370字,页数44页

适用场景:适合Java课程设计实训项目,对学Java的同学来说非常适合学习。

项目简介:本系统主要分为前台网站和后台,前台主要是面向广大用户的,用户可以在网站进行预定酒店,管理员在后台对用户信息、房间信息、预定信息、订单信息以及统计信息进行管理等。

主要功能

项目内容

项目骨架

数据库

前台首页

登录

房间详情

修改房间信息

办理入住信息

新增新闻

后台首页

数据统计

摘要

目录

需求分析

系统设计

E-R

数据库物理表结构

系统实现

系统测试

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
通讯录管理系统是一种常见的应用程序,用于存储和管理个人或组织的联系信息。JSPJavaServer Pages)是一种动态网页技术,可以用于开发与用户界面交互的web应用程序。 一个基本的通讯录管理系统通常包括以下功能: 1. 添加联系人:用户可以输入联系人的姓名、电话号码、电子邮件等信息,并将其保存到通讯录中。 2. 查找联系人:用户可以根据姓名或其他条件在通讯录中查找联系人的信息。 3. 修改联系人信息:用户可以更新联系人的电话号码、电子邮件等信息。 4. 删除联系人:用户可以从通讯录中删除指定联系人的信息。 在JSP课程设计中,实现一个通讯录管理系统可以遵循以下步骤: 1. 创建数据库表:设计一个名为“contacts”的表,包含字段如姓名、电话号码、电子邮件等。使用合适的数据类型设置每个字段的属性。 2. 创建JSP文件:创建一个名为“index.jsp”的JSP文件,用于显示通讯录管理系统的用户界面。可以使用HTML和CSS来设计界面,并使用JSP代码来实现与数据库交互的功能。 3. 连接数据库:在JSP代码中,使用Java的JDBC(Java Database Connectivity) API建立与数据库的连接。可以使用合适的数据库连接字符串、用户名和密码来连接数据库。 4. 添加联系人功能:在index.jsp中,创建一个表单,用户可以输入联系人的信息。在JSP代码中,解析表单数据,将联系人信息插入到“contacts”表中。 5. 查找联系人功能:提供一个搜索表单,用户可以输入姓名等条件来查找联系人。在JSP代码中,解析表单数据,使用SQL查询语句在“contacts”表中查找符合条件的联系人,并显示结果。 6. 修改联系人功能:在每个联系人信息旁边提供一个“编辑”按钮,用户点击后可以更新联系人的信息。在JSP代码中,解析编辑请求,显示一个编辑表单,用户可以修改联系人的信息,并将修改保存到数据库中。 7. 删除联系人功能:在每个联系人信息旁边提供一个“删除”按钮,用户可以点击删除联系人。在JSP代码中,解析删除请求,使用SQL删除语句从“contacts”表中删除对应联系人的信息。 通过按照上述步骤,可以实现一个基本的通讯录管理系统的JSP代码。根据具体需求,还可以进一步完善系统的功能,例如添加更多的字段、提供文件上传功能等。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值